Sour Cream Chicken Enchilada Casserole: A Culinary Symphony
Ingredients you’ll need:
The Star: 4 cups of perfectly diced, cooked chicken
The Creaminess: 1 can of velvety chicken soup & 8 ounces of rich sour cream
The Cheese Veil: 2 cups of shredded cheddar
The Flavor Agents: A can of green chiles, onion powder, and that ever-crucial garlic powder
The Carriers: 12 soft corn tortillas
